OXFORD — Justin Campbell’s State Farm Insurance is sponsoring its first pet adoption fair on March 25 at the Station House Community Center on King Street in Oxford.

The fair starts at 10 a.m. and runs until 3 p.m.

Several rescues will be on hand with adoptable dogs for the event along with  local area businesses that support pet care and health.

Agency owner Justin Campbell is a self-described pit bull fan, having adopted his constant companion Rex six years ago from the Greater Androscoggin Human Shelter.

Responsible Pet Care of South Paris will bring some of its dogs looking for forever homes, and even though the fair is a cat-free event, the shelter will feature feline photos and stories for anyone looking to add a cat to their family.

Pulled from the Pits, Blessed be the Bullies and Maverick and Me rescue groups will also have special dogs in attendance.

While adoption applications for a chosen pet can be completed by attendees, only those adopters who have been pre-approved by the individual rescue organization will be able to take their new friends home the same day.

Approval requirements may include veterinarian references and home visits.

Adoption fees vary by group. Potential adopters are encouraged to find out the rescues’ policies and pricing ahead of March. 25.

Campbell says an adoption fair featuring pit bulls is a natural fit for State Farm Insurance agents.

“State Farm is a dog-friendly insurer,” he said. “Many insurance companies will not insure homes with certain dog breeds, especially pit bulls. But State Farm will not turn anyone with one of these dogs away.”

Among the pet care businesses attending the fair are Norway Veterinary Hospital, Mooselands LLC, which sells antler dog chews, the Groom Room, which will provide free nail trims, and Farm Dawgz Daycare & Boarding.
